The Careers and Enterprise Company’s mission is to prepare and inspire young people for the fast-changing world of work. The organisation links schools and colleges to employers to help them deliver world class careers support for all young people.
The requirements of the government’s Careers Strategy has established a new set of world class standards to be implemented in schools and colleges. In this session, delegates are invited to benchmark how well their trust is able to secure the best future for pupils, against other trusts and against the national average performance, using CEC’s Compass careers benchmarking tool. Board leaders will gain a high-level overview of their trust’s position in terms of careers provision and discuss opportunities for improvement, to increase social mobility and ensure the best life chances for pupils.
Careers and Enterprise Company supports trusts, by:
1. Linking schools and colleges to employers and other external careers providers by extending the Enterprise Adviser Network across the country and establishing 40 Careers Hubs.
2. Providing training and support to Careers Leaders in schools and colleges.
3. Supporting implementation of a best practice standard for careers support, the Gatsby Benchmarks, with tools and targeted funding.
